Comprehending Breed Distinctions
When you think about pet daycare, understanding breed differences is essential due to the fact that each type features its very own one-of-a-kind qualities and demands.
Little breeds, like Chihuahuas or Pomeranians, frequently need even more gentle play and socialization methods. They can get overwhelmed by larger dogs, so a tranquil setting is necessary.
On the other hand, large breeds, such as Golden Retrievers or Great Danes, usually have higher power degrees and may thrive in even more strenuous play setups. They commonly require space to roam and communicate without feeling constrained.
Acknowledging these distinctions assists you choose the ideal daycare that caters to your pet's specific demands, ensuring a risk-free and delightful experience for them.

Security Considerations for Lap Dogs
Big types may control play with their power and size, but small dogs call for particular focus to ensure their safety in day care setups.
When you select a day care, make certain the center has separate backyard for little types, decreasing the danger of injuries. Guarantee personnel are educated to supervise interactions carefully and can acknowledge indications of anxiety or pain in lap dogs.
In addition, inspect that the environment is devoid of risks like sharp things or big obstacles that can position a danger.
It's likewise important to verify that all canines in the group are compatible in size and character.
Safety And Security Considerations for Large Canines
When picking a childcare for your huge pet, it's crucial to prioritize their security in a setup that accommodates their size and power.
Try to find facilities with large play areas that protect against overcrowding and allow your dog to relocate freely. Guarantee that staff members are trained to take care of large types, as they might require different handling compared to smaller sized canines.
Check if the day care has protected fencing and safe play equipment designed for bigger dogs. Observe exactly how they separate pet dogs based upon dimension and character; this minimizes the risk of crashes.
Finally, consider the daycare's emergency situation protocols and guarantee they have actually the needed devices and training to take care of any scenario that may develop. Your canine's safety and security must constantly precede.

Workout Needs for Huge Breeds
When it concerns huge breeds, their exercise requirements are substantially higher, as they require ample physical activity to keep their health and joy.
These pets flourish on regular, strenuous workout, commonly needing a minimum of 1 to 2 hours a day. Tasks like running, treking, or playing bring are optimal for keeping their muscular tissues strong and their minds engaged.
Without sufficient exercise, huge breeds can become bored or agitated, leading to devastating actions. It's essential to give them with boosting settings and social communications to prevent isolation.
Selecting the Right daycare Facility
Discovering the ideal daycare facility for your canine can make all the difference in their joy and health.
Begin by going to informative post to observe their atmosphere and staff communications. Try to find tidiness, safety measures, and enough room for play. Examine if they divide little breeds from huge ones to guarantee safety and comfort.
Ask about their staff-to-dog ratio; less dogs per caretaker suggests a lot more listening. Do not forget to ask about day-to-day activities and socializing possibilities. An excellent facility should likewise have clear plans on wellness testings and emergency procedures.
Lastly, trust fund your instincts-- if an area doesn't feel right, keep browsing. Your pet dog should have a nurturing and appealing environment tailored to their needs.
